A guided nature walk through the Arboretum du Kirchberg, part of a monthly series of free botanical tours offered from April to October. Botanist Thierry Helminger leads visitors through the parks, with explanations adapted to the seasons. This particular edition, themed 'Autumn colors, acorns and beechnuts,' invites participants to learn how to identify different oak species by their fruits while observing the changing foliage. The tour begins at the entrance of the Parc Réimerwee/Central. Online booking via the museum's ticketing page is recommended.
